## Fix audio drift in Hallwright guide app

Fixes stuttering playback reported by visitors at the Verrow Gallery exhibit. Root cause: buffer underruns on older devices when switching tracks near beacons. Support team: tell users to update; no settings changes needed on their end. This PR enlarges the prefetch buffer and adds a beacon debounce. The tuned values are listed here.

tuning table, fajop-hafog:
WEIGHTS = {
    "soriel": 277,
    "belael": 101,
}

Quick heads-up on Pinwheel UI versioning: we cut a minor release every sprint, and anything touching component props needs a changeset file in the PR. No changeset, no merge — the bot will nag you. Majors are rare and go through the design council first. The full policy, with examples of what counts as breaking, lives on the internal page below.

wiki page, bahip-yahip: https://grafana.qirvanlabs.corp/browse/display/projects/cc3a1b9dbfc9

Handover — Parcelwing webhook (from Dariusz to Mette, cc release manager). The carrier-status webhook now retries with jittered backoff; dedupe is keyed on shipment event hash, so replays are safe. Staging is pointed at the Tollhaven sandbox until Thursday. One open item: the signature check rejects events older than 10 minutes, which trips during sandbox clock drift. If you need to re-seed the signing secret during cutover, the vault unlock flow asks for the recovery passphrase, noted directly below.

unlock words, bawef-kahap: sorax-sorir-quenys-aldok